Employment and Skills

Population and Labour Market (Nomis 2009)
At the start of 2008, the population of Taunton Deane was 108,700 – over 20% of the Somerset population of 525,800.
Taunton has a very high number of jobs relative to its population, with 81.6% of the population economically active. This compares to 78.9% in Great Britain.
Over a third of employed personnel (34.6%) are employed in managerial and senior official positions, professional occupations and associate professional or technical positions.
Compared to the national average of 29.0%, a very high proprtion of the Borough's residents are qualified to degree level - 31.2% of residents have achieved an NVQ4 or its equivalent. The majority of residents (72.2%) possess NVQ Level 2 or its equivalent.
Full time workers earn an average of £22,500 compared to a national average of £24,400.
